Following Dreamforce 2026, Salesforce is pivoting its growth strategy away from direct user interaction with its traditional interface toward empowering AI agents to perform work within preferred environments like Claude or Slack. This evolution is framed by a "System of Intelligence" that integrates the System of Engagement for connecting people, the System of Intelligence for providing business context through Data 360, and the System of Agency for executing actions. Research indicates that despite most organizations still being in pilot phases for this "Agent Force," 75% of customers modeling financial impacts anticipate increased spending rather than a decline, viewing Salesforce as an essential enterprise AI harness that grounds agents in harmonized data and workflows to make any model useful. The core value proposition extends beyond Salesforce acting merely as a system of record; without deep workflow integration, users can only access data to replicate functionality elsewhere, limiting the platform's utility. To address adoption friction and competition from AI-native agents, Salesforce is leveraging acquisitions like Finn to offer lighter-weight alternatives for quick pilots while pushing for pricing models that shift from seat-based metrics to outcome-based ones. Although approximately 5% to 15% of base spending represents incremental costs rather than shifted budgets, the majority of respondents expect higher expenditures due to headless AI features, even as procurement teams monitor whether these new costs offset reductions in legacy spending or retired features. Ultimately, Salesforce aims to remain indispensable by providing the underlying business logic, governance, and context required for agents to function effectively across siloed systems, ensuring that data access alone is insufficient without this deeper integration. While the company has guided expectations for growth from a $50 billion to a $60 billion range, its long-term sustainability depends on earning credibility by delivering a seamless, "just works" product experience rather than relying solely on composable pieces. The panel concludes that while the user interface may migrate elsewhere, Salesforce's ability to enable agents to read data and take action across fragmented systems will define its future relevance in an era where headless access becomes standard.

So what's important here is that in the age of agents, humans and agents both have to be able to read the data and understand what it means. That's the state of the business and to be able to reason across the possible actions and their outcomes and then to take action. And we've all been hearing about the incredible pace of development with agents really starting with coding agents. And the core elements that people have focused on with coding agents is the harness. And a critical part of the harness is >> memory and and context. um where for a coding agent it's you know the the the the memory and the context are primarily the code base that you're working on. Um and then the tools would be like you know how to read and write um to the file system to edit part of the codebase and I I the reason I bring up these coding agents is that's where most harness development has been focused. What what Salesforce was trying to emphasize this time for the for the first time was we need to rethink what a harness is when you want the agent to do work in an enterprise application. Here memory is now data 360 which is the state of the business. Th this is all your CRM data that tells you where customers are in the you know what their profile is where they are in the in the sales process or or service process. But then the customer 360 these every harness has tools but here a tool is well I want to do a refund or you know I want to move uh I want I want to activate this customer segment um with this type of campaign. That's they're they're trying to make the point that um our in our you know our as you pointed out Dave that there are more agent development kits than there are fleas on the average camel. What distinguishes an agent development kit is its harness and here it's you have the grounded enterprise data and the enterprise workflows. That's what makes agent force useful. Yeah. Um and one of the things he wrote uh was when we talk about bringing deterministic and stochastic or probabilistic software together, it's it's important because you've got you know one that is sort of estimating based on probabilities and one that is you know very high uh highly structured and deterministic outcome. Okay, you bring those two together and one of the points that Floyer made was determinism in many organizations if you think about it is actually illusory. What does he mean by that? Well, you might have determinism in your HR system. You might have determinism in your CRM. You might have determinism in your in your your logistics system, in your financial system. Try bringing those all together and see if you have determinism. So, Eugene, bring up this next slide. You know, this is where the enterprise harness uh and the system of intelligence comes in and harmonizing all that data across different departments, different applications, injecting the process knowledge and different workflows and that really is all about breaking down the silos. George, take us through, you know, the intent here. Okay. So, this is a organizational view of how we're trying to break down the walls between what were different departments. um that you know formerly you had people and their processes specialized into functions or depart you know or departments and as as you were saying David Floyer had this brilliant analysis that no matter how deterministic your processes were you know procure to pay order to cash um the fact that they were bridged you might have had you might have those hardcoded into applications But they were bridged by people. That's that's how you bridge those silos before. And that made it um non-deterministic because people make a point of saying agents are non-deterministic. We should we should actually move to the next slide because this is where we make the point. If you look at the um upper left, a lot of people say, "Well, why can't my agent just talk through an MCP server or through a direct API to all my applications?" And you know it goes to town across those because the a an agent needs even more explicitly than a human a way like a a harmonized map to tell it you know that customer 103 over there in one system is the same as acme in another other system. And the way you calculate um revenue in one system is needs to map to how it's done in another. And so you you need a layer above all those silos and because as we were saying the silos today give you essentially non-deterministic out outcomes because you've got people bridging them and to the extent you can start putting a harness over it which is it's the first time we've seen a vendor now refer to a harness not as just a single agent you know with memory and tools but it's how does an enterprise work you know the state of the enterprise and the workflows. Uh that's that's the point here because now you start getting um deterministic bridges. Now the deterministic bridges in the harness, they don't dictate everything that must that needs to happen, but they put guard rails around what an agent must do or must not do and controls. You know, and it's interesting part of the we we would have expected or I expected Salesforce to be among the the first big winners uh with agents and the irony is even though like the platform has all the sort of harmonized semantics for you know how your customer data um is defined and and the processes by which you move by which it moves through your organization. The irony was there's still there were lots of gaps in the flow definitions, the metadata that defined how things worked. And those gaps were okay when it was a human looking at a screen because they could bridge this the gaps essentially, but it took a lot more work to clean that all up so that there was no ambiguity for an agent to make it. And that's why I want to tie it back to what we were talking about earlier with the clawed Cloud Force UI and the Slackbot um Slack surface. It's much easier to generate a UI for a single person on a small set of back-end functions than it is for an agent to go to town across all these workflows. That's why I think the generative user interface is a much bigger near-term um is much of a much bigger near-term relevance to Salesforce customers than you know um endto-end workflows and their outcomes executed by agents. >> So to pick up on that and and just to sort of refresh everybody's memory, I mean we have been talking about this notion of a system of intelligence for for quite some time. the importance of harmonizing data. Um uh but but take us through this. >> So this is the other side of that discussion where you have this agent this enterprise agent harness which we talked about as data 360 customer 360. Um but the the uh the downside was that you had to install data 360 and for some customers that was too heavy a lift to get started with agent force. And so, as we were saying, the agent force TAM is really the data 360 install base. And so, for all the other customers who want to get started with something quickly with a a a PC or a pilot and all they need is access to a couple Salesforce objects and some limited data, whether from Salesforce or from data bricks or Snowflake, Finn is their answer. So now you don't need to install that whole enterprise harness. This the answer here is you can get up and running really quickly like with a Sierra or Decagon. Um and it's really I I I spent some time at the booth. It's really just a bunch of scripts, a natural language development environment and then just easy connections. Um just like you would be in Chat GPT or Claude connecting to some tool same way you connect to a few API endpoints. And so it's it's a very compelling offering for people who say, "I want to get something up and running with my Salesforce environment, but I don't want the heavy lift of putting the whole platform in place." >> Yeah. So, really quickly, I haven't actually been able to find in one place all the different sort of contract contract pricing options. Um but basically we're still more on the um predominantly on the left side of this chart where usage based in terms of resources this is um how many this is like token consumption agent-based is how many agents do you deploy and it's it's like a proxy for seats um usage based in terms of interactions is um how many conversations did I have and by the way that that at one point was the original agent force pricing outcomebased is, you know, how many customer uh help requests did I resolve? Um, and then outcome based financial pricing is capturing some of the upside. That's it's almost like valuebased pricing. We're sharing in the value created. And it's the the more to the right you get the harder it is because we don't have all the measurement capability in place and agreement even on on the or desire to share um financial outcomes but Salesforce is trying to be on very u flexible and meet customers where they are and offer uh sort of different options where they where they do have this resource-based meter Ed um agent-based agent-based interactions um and they they actually for the first time at least the first time that I saw they're having um outcome based based on jobs completed in terms of conversations or resolutions which is what for instance Syria offered um originally.
